VOLGA Forum

Comprised of leaders in the wireless industry, the VoLGA Forum seeks to enable mobile operators to deliver mobile voice and messaging services over LTE access networks based on the existing 3GPP Generic Access Network (GAN) standard. VoLGA technology will enable mobile subscribers to receive a consistent set of voice, SMS and other circuit-switched services as they transition between GSM, UMTS and LTE access networks. To promote the technology's widespread adoption, VoLGA Forum participants are developing a set of open specifications which may be used by vendors and operators of wireless communications systems and applications to develop and deploy interoperable solutions. BroadbandForum

 

Broadband Forum

The Broadband Forum is a global consortium of approximately 200 leading industry players covering telecom equipment, computing, networking and service provider companies. Established in 1994 originally as the ADSL Forum and later the DSL Forum, the Broadband Forum recently united with the IP/MPLS Forum. With this union, the Broadband Forum is now the central body for next generation IP network specifications.

UMTS Forum

UMTS Forum

Mobile broadband is changing the way the world communicates. The UMTS Forum helps all players in this dynamic new value chain understand and profit from the opportunities of 3G/UMTS networks and their Long Term Evolution (LTE).

The UMTS Forum participates actively in the work of the ITU, ETSI, 3GPP and CEPT as well as other technical and commercial organisations globally. It also contributes to the timely licensing and deployment of mobile broadband globally through regular dialogue with regulators and responses to public consultations.

The UMTS Forum supports the interests of its membership with a range of studies, reports and other outputs. Principal focus areas include markets trends, mobile broadband services and applications, key growth markets, spectrum & regulation, technology & implementation. A strong promotional voice is maintained via a high-profile presence at conferences, seminars and workshops as well as regular briefings to the media, analysts and other stakeholders.

Membership of the UMTS Forum draws together everyone with an interest in mobile broadband, including network operators, regulators and the manufacturers of network infrastructure and terminal equipment.

GSA

Global mobile Suppliers Association

GSA represents leading GSM/3G/WCDMA-HSPA/LTE suppliers worldwide, covering close to 100% of mobile market share. Industry professionals and organizations globally use www.gsacom.com as a single information resource, targeted to the industry, for authoritative facts, market intelligence, objective analysis and information. Interaction and enhanced information-sharing with network operators is facilitated by the Operators Zone for immediate global reach, and seminars and relationship events, including the GSA Mobile Broadband Forum. GSA advises governments, regulators and policy-makers on optimum conditions for market development. Briefings are given to media and analysts. GSA is a 3GPP Market Representation Partner and co-operates with other key organisations worldwide.
